How much does a Certified Nursing Assistant make in Little River, SC?

The average salary for a Certified Nursing Assistant is $32,242 per year in Little River, SC.

A Certified Nursing Assistant (CNA) in Little River, SC, typically earns a yearly salary around $32,242. This figure represents the average earnings for CNAs in the area. Salaries can vary based on several factors, such as experience, specific employer, and the healthcare facility's location.

The range of salaries for CNAs in Little River usually falls between $30,000 and $38,400 per year. CNAs with more experience and those working in specialized care settings tend to earn higher salaries. Factors like certification in specialized areas, night shifts, or working in a busy hospital can also impact earning potential. It's important to note that these numbers can change over time due to economic conditions and changes in the healthcare industry.

What are the highest paying cities for a Certified Nursing Assistant near Little River, SC?

Certified Nursing Assistants near Little River, SC, can find some of the best pay in nearby cities. Whiteville, NC, offers the highest average salary at $33,250. Other good options include Shallotte, NC, and Loris, SC. These cities provide competitive wages and a chance to build a rewarding career. The area's growing healthcare industry means there are good opportunities for CNAs.

What are the best paying companies for a Certified Nursing Assistant in Little River, SC?

Job seekers looking for top-paying positions as Certified Nursing Assistants in Little River, SC, should consider Mcleod Health. This company offers an average salary of $34,135, providing a competitive wage. Another strong option is Nightingale's Nursing & Attendants, which pays an average salary of $30,000. Both companies provide a stable and rewarding work environment.
